How much does a Lighting designer make in Fort Lauderdale, FL?

If we look at the Lighting designer salary statistics in USA as of May 15, 2024, the represented employee makes $65,817; to be more precise pay rate is $5,485 per month, $1,266 per week, or $32.78 per hour. We have researched the job market for this profession in detail and derived average values. Salary rates can vary depending on where you are employed. In deriving an average wage, the lowest annual salary is $56,753, and the highest rate is $74,076.
